Ennis remanded in custody

by isleofman.com 19th March 2008
A 31 year old man has appeared before the High Bailiff on drugs charges.

Bernard Ennis of Moss Craig, Stockbridge Village, Liverpool, is charged with possessing drugs with intent to supply; being concerned in the importation of drugs; and entering into an agreement on behalf of a suspected drug dealer.

Ennis was remanded in custody and will appear in court again on April 8th.
